Brunch Bites: Spritz Burger and XOCO

In this week's batch of brunch bites, Spritz Burger celebrates pajamas throughout August and the new XOCO expands its breadth with brunch. 


Spritz Burger
(Spritz Burger pajama brunch is in action. Photo: Spritz Burger)


Brunch is all about sleeping in, being lazy, and being comfortable. Hence, it makes perfect sense to eat brunch in your pajamas. Spritz Burger gets us. The classic Americana-inspired eatery is celebrating everyone's favorite lazy day attire with a month-long PJ promo. Any diner who shows up to Sunday brunch clad in jammies during the month of August gets a free mimosa. It's nice to be rewarded for pajamas instead of condemned for them. And considering Spritz Burger's inventive, quirky brunch menu, the temptation is real. There's ricotta doughnuts, creme brulee French toast, chicken & waffles with lavender fried chicken, chilaquiles, and breakfast shepherd's pie striated with scrambled eggs, breakfast sausage, hash browns, and country gravy. Put your pajams on and get eating. 


This week, Rick Bayless expands his Chicago restaurant empire with a new XOCO. That's right, the impossibly popular River North torta emporium is about to spawn an offshoot. The new Wicker Park locale is bigger in every way, from the sit-down service and larger space to the booze program and brunch menu. Unlike the original, where "brunch" is limited to churros and a couple other pastries, XOCO Wicker Park promises a full-fledged brunch program. Expect dishes that work in seamless tandem with the wood-oven fired tortas, like wood-oven baked French toast speckled with pecans and bacon, wood-fired chilaquiles, and other mod Mexican plates. XOCO Wicker Park officially opens Thursday, August 14.
